Waccamaw Sportsmen’s Expo kicks off this weekend with dock-diving dogs

The city of Conway is co-hosting an expo for outdoor activity enthusiasts this weekend.

Waccamaw Outfitters and Conway Downtown Alive are teaming up to present the Waccamaw Sportsmen’s Expo. The event focuses on outdoor lifestyle activities along the Waccamaw River.

The event began at noon Friday and kicked off with the dock diving dogs competition at 200 Laurel Street.

The event will continue from 10 a.m. to 6 p.m. Saturday at the Conway Marina on Elm Street.

Saturday’s will kick off with the Stalvey’s Bass Fishing Tournament.

Activities include local vendors, music, game and fish cooking demonstrations, a reptile education program, and archery demonstrations.
